Semiahmoo Bay (pronounced /?s?mi???mo?/, us: s?m?·?·â?·m?; officially styled as Sem·i·ah·moo) is the south-eastern section of Boundary Bay on the Pacific coast of North America. The name "Semiahmoo" is a Coast Salish word for "half moon".[1]
